Eikka Alatalo’s circus show engages audiences with thrills and ‘80s heavy metal

Eikka Alatalo creates ecological circus art against bullying. His Motör Circus show combines circus art and a musical hobby that he started in his childhood.

AVARA – Art & Tech <3 Sustainability

AVARA – Art & Tech <3 Sustainability event brings together artists and creators interested in digitality and sustainability. AVARA is an annual event organized by the Centre for Arts Innovation (CAI) at the Oulu University of Applied Sciences, co-hosted this year with the Arts Promotion Centre Finland’s Creative Net project (ESF+).

Inferno is made out of a passion for metal music

Inferno is the only publication specialising in metal music that is published as a printed magazine in Finland. A subsidy awarded by Taike is of vital importance for enabling the magazine to be published.

Middle East Women’s Association offers a wide range of services and events

The main activities of the Middle East Women's Association include organising events, providing support in everyday matters and offering recreational opportunities. With the support of a subsidy awarded by Taike, the association has been able to organise cultural events and traditional celebrations, for example.
